Ingredients, Substitutions & Foolproof Steps

Crafting this scrumptious meal involves simple yet effective ingredients:

  • Ground Turkey — a lean protein that serves as the heart of this dish; substitute with ground chicken for a similar taste.
  • Zucchini — adds moisture and nutrition; can be replaced with yellow squash if desired.
  • Onion — provides sweet flavor; shallots can be a delightful alternative.
  • Garlic — a flavor powerhouse; fresh garlic enhances rather than jarred for better taste.
  • Italian Seasoning — infuses the dish with warmth; you could use your favorite blend of herbs.
  • Olive Oil — essential for sautéing; any light oil, like canola, works if you’re out of olive oil.
  • Salt and Pepper to taste — enhances all the other flavors.

Directions / Steps:

  1.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
  2. Add chopped onion and garlic; sauté until translucent.
  3. Incorporate ground turkey; cook until browned.
  4. Stir in diced zucchini and Italian seasoning; cook until zucchini is tender.
  5.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  6. Serve hot, topped with grated Parmesan cheese if desired.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overcrowding pan: This steams rather than browns the ingredients.
  • Cooking at too high of heat: Prevents the meat from browning evenly.
  • Skipping seasoning: Elevate the flavors by adding salt and pepper gradually.

Serving, Storage & Freezer Tips

How to Serve Ground Turkey and Zucchini Skillet

This dish is wonderfully versatile; serve it over rice, quinoa, or even alongside some crusty bread for a wholesome meal. For a fresh take, consider a sprinkle of feta or crumbled goat cheese on top.

How to Store Ground Turkey and Zucchini Skillet

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. Reheat gently on the stove or in the microwave to maintain the texture of the zucchini.

Can You Freeze Ground Turkey and Zucchini Skillet?

Absolutely! Portion servings into airtight containers or freezer bags and store for up to three months. When ready to eat, simply th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.

FAQ Section

1. Can I make Ground Turkey and Zucchini Skillet ahead of time? Yes, you can prep the ingredients in advance and cook them when ready. Alternatively, cook the entire dish beforehand and store in the fridge to reheat later.

2. What sides pair well with the skillet? You can serve this dish with a fresh garden salad, garlic bread, or even roasted vegetables for added color and flavor.

3. Is this recipe kid-friendly? Definitely! The mild flavor of the ground turkey and the soft texture of cooked zucchini makes it appealing to younger palates.

4. Can I customize the vegetables in this recipe? Absolutely! Feel free to experiment with other vegetables, such as bell peppers, spinach, or even broccoli, according to your family’s preferences.

Ground Turkey and Zucchini Skillet

A quick and healthy one-pan meal featuring lean ground turkey and fresh zucchini, perfect for busy weeknight dinners.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American, Comfort Food
Calories: 250

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ients
  • 1 lb Ground Turkey Substitute with ground chicken if desired.
  • 2 medium Zucchini Can be replaced with yellow squash.
  • 1 medium Onion Shallots can be a delightful alternative.
  • 2 cloves Garlic Use fresh garlic for better taste.
  • 1 tbsp Italian Seasoning You can use your favorite blend of herbs.
  • 2 tbsp Olive Oil Can substitute with light oil like canola.
  • to taste Salt and Pepper Enhances overall flavors.

Method
 

Cooking Steps
  1.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
  2. Add chopped onion and garlic; sauté until translucent.
  3. Incorporate ground turkey; cook until browned.
  4. Stir in diced zucchini and Italian seasoning; cook until zucchini is tender.
  5.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  6. Serve hot, topped with grated Parmesan cheese if desired.

Notes

For added texture, throw in some grated carrots along with the zucchini. You can serve with a light salad for a well-rounded meal. Leftovers can be used in wraps or on a bed of rice.
